Résumé

When Jenny Jefferson's sister Lucy calls begging her to be summer chef at her new bread and breakfast inn, Jenny can't refuse.  Not only does she love to cook, she wants to help Lucy, whose husband Andy has been called away days before the grand opening.  Luckily, Andy's brother Jase Edwards shows up to complete renovations to the inn, which is supposedly haunted. A week of turbulent skies, heavy rain, and fierce lightning sets the mood for the supercharged attraction between Jase and Jenny, who have no idea that something far more sinister than a mischievous ghost lurks in the shadows.  Can they unravel the mystery of the house's tragic history in time?

Biographie de Linda Palmer

Linda Palmer admits it all started when she fell in love with Roy Rogers in the fifties. The family TV was boxy; the picture was black and white. That didn't matter. Roy's cowboy courage won the day and inspired her to  create elaborate scenarios when playing with her sisters and friends outside. Indoors, she read romances in every genre from Sci Fi to Gothic. Linda began writing for pleasure in the third grade, mostly poetry, and has letters from her grade school teachers predicting she'd be an author.
Her poems eventually became short stories; her short stories became books. And even though a writing career was never actually a dream, it was something she pursued with intent after winning some writing contests and joining local and national writers' groups. Silhouette Books published Linda's first romance novel in l989 and the next twenty over a ten-year period (writing as Linda Varner, her maiden name).
In 1999 she took a ten-year break to take care of her family, but learned that she couldn't not write. She began again in  2009, changing her genre to young adult/new adult paranormal romance. She has now written over a hundred novels and novellas ranging from traditional romance to erotica. Linda was a Romance Writers of America Rita finalist twice and won the 2011 and 2012 EPIC eBook awards in the Young Adult category.
She was also a finalist in that category in 2013 and in 2014. Linda has been married to her junior high school sweetheart over fifty years and lives in Arkansas, USA with her family. Ever a hopeless romantic, she still falls for unattainable Hollywood heroes that inspire her to write romances about alpha males and the women who stand up to them. Linda hints that her current crush's name starts with Tom and ends with Hardy.
